Output 31bd59e39f6e8249d187ea777bb6b8e5acf5b1090591918ef3d748b781047c05:1

value
107027025
script pubkey
OP_0 OP_PUSHBYTES_20 bb5f059e0640d9b1090a908e24e00285a2105057
address
bc1qhd0st8sxgrvmzzg2jz8zfcqzsk3pq5zhw8wgks
transaction
31bd59e39f6e8249d187ea777bb6b8e5acf5b1090591918ef3d748b781047c05
spent
true